Sunwapta Falls, Jasper National Park

What Sunwapta Falls lacks in comparison to the much larger Athabasca Falls in Jasper National Park, it makes up for with shear beauty and magic. The Athabasca River forks around this lone island and pours down into the falls. Sunwapta is actually a Stoney language word meaning "turbulent water."
